My Take
Ingrid Pitt earns my lasting respect both for what she did and what she survived. Born in wartime Warsaw and later a fixture of 1970s British horror, she brought a continental elegance to a genre that rarely rewarded subtlety. I am drawn to performers who turn a niche into a signature, and she made Hammer-era horror unmistakably hers. That she was also a published writer rounds out a life of reinvention across language and country. Actresses who combine genuine menace with warmth are rare, and revisiting her work, I feel a quiet melancholy that her particular kind of screen presence has largely vanished.
